Fruitage vs Frutage - What's the difference?
fruitage | frutage |
Fruit, collectively.
Product or result of any action, effect, good, or ill.
(obsolete) A picture of fruit; decoration by representation of fruit.
(obsolete) A confection made of fruit.
As nouns the difference between fruitage and frutage
is that fruitage is fruit, collectively while frutage is a picture of fruit; decoration by representation of fruit.fruitage
